Thermal Management for Outdoor Enclosures in Extreme Climates

Thermal Management for Outdoor Enclosures in Extreme Climates

Renewable energy growth and 5G rollout now place key electronics outside in tough conditions rather than inside cooled data centers. A BESS enclosure might sit in hot desert sun, while a telecom cabinet stands on cold mountain peaks. Keeping internal temperatures steady matters most for equipment life. The Challenge of Outdoor Infrastructure in Extreme Climates

Outdoor sites face sharp swings in temperature along with air that can corrode metal. These conditions wear down delicate parts over time.

Impact of Thermal Stress on BESS and Telecom Equipment

Very hot or cold weather may lead to sudden breakdowns in battery packs. It can also weaken signals in communication units.

  • Battery Degradation: High heat inside a BESS enclosurespeeds up the chemical wear on lithium-ion cells. This cuts their service life by a large margin.
  • Component Throttling: Heat buildup in a telecom cabinet forces electronics to slow down for safety. The slowdown shows up as lost connections and outages.
  • Mechanical Fatigue: Repeated heating and cooling strains the metal of an outdoor electrical enclosure. Seals crack and allow water to enter.

Advanced Cooling Strategies for High-Temperature Environments

Effective heat dissipation in hot climates requires a multi-layered approach that combines active thermal management with intelligent structural design.

Active Enclosure Cooling and Heat Exchanger Integration

When passive methods are insufficient, active cooling systems are required to maintain a stable internal delta-T.

  • Air Conditioning Units: For high-density heat loads, such as in 120kW/160kW EV charging enclosure designs, integrated AC units provide precise climate control.
  • Heat Exchangers: These are ideal for industrial cabinet cooling where the internal environment must remain sealed from outdoor dust and pollutants while transferring heat effectively.
  • Intelligent Fan Arrays: High-performance fan modules with redundant layouts ensure that even if one fan fails, the telecom cabinet remains within safe operating limits.

Passive Cooling Techniques and Optimized Airflow Design

Innovative sheet metal design can significantly reduce the solar load and improve natural convection without the need for power.

  • Double-Wall Insulation: By creating a “chimney effect” between dual metal layers, we can shield the inner BESS enclosure from direct solar radiation.

Ensuring Reliability in Extreme Cold and High Humidity

Extreme cold can be just as damaging as heat, causing materials to become brittle and promoting the buildup of internal moisture.

Intelligent Heating Solutions and Condensation Control

Maintaining a minimum internal temperature is vital to prevent electrolyte freezing and electronic malfunction.

  • Thermostat Heaters: We integrate internal heating elements that activate automatically when temperatures drop, ensuring a BESS enclosure remains operational in arctic conditions.
  • Condensation Control: In humid environments, rapid temperature changes lead to “sweating” inside the cabinet; our designs incorporate anti-condensation heaters and desiccant systems to protect the outdoor electrical enclosure.

Material Selection for Low-Temperature Durability

The choice of raw materials determines whether an enclosure will crack or remain resilient when temperatures plummet.

  • 304/316 Stainless Steel: Known for its superior mechanical properties, stainless steel is our top recommendation for high-end custom sheet metal enclosure projects in coastal or freezing regions.
  • Aluminum Alloys (5052/6061): These materials provide excellent thermal conductivity for heat dissipation while remaining lightweight and resistant to low-temperature embrittlement.

Q: Why is thermal management more critical for BESS enclosures than for standard power cabinets? 

A: Batteries react strongly to shifts in temperature. High heat can trigger thermal runaway. Cold weather slows charging and lowers capacity. A BESS enclosure must hold the internal range steady. This approach protects safety and the value of the cells across many years of use.

Q: Can a standard IP65 enclosure handle high-heat industrial equipment? 

A: An IP65 rating blocks dust and water. Industrial equipment still produces plenty of warmth. Heat exchangers or added airflow paths move that heat away. An IP65 enclosure without a clear heat dissipation plan traps warmth inside. Components then fail earlier than planned.

Q: What is the most durable surface treatment for an outdoor electrical enclosure in coastal areas? 

A: Salt air wears down metal quickly. A base of 316 stainless steel or aluminum stands up better. Several layers of electrostatic powder coating go on top. The finish fights corrosion and daily wear. An outdoor electrical enclosure treated this way lasts longer in harsh coastal spots.

Q: How does DFM (Design for Manufacturing) help reduce the cost of custom sheet metal enclosures? 

A: DFM checks the build steps before production starts. It reduces extra bends and welds while pointing to lower-cost materials. Outdoor enclosure manufacturers cut waste this way. The per-unit cost drops and the structure gains better strength and thermal performance at the same time.
